A boat.coolio, belonging to a dual-bin bäst, fell overboard as 'Gilman-atreet Whark, yester day morning, as all of the son moved, his boat, and was drowned. His body was picked np and taken to the Hospital.

The assets consist of bills receivable to, the abicans of $400,000; California dry dock stock, 2,055 shares, set down at $100,335.99, payments of $8,123,128 on account of the new iron atcamere, deapalco, Grenada, Colon, Colima ang the City of Panama, which are completed, and on the City of Dallas, Oity of Teds and City of Pakin in the couray of courtruction. The sum of $1,556,500 is set down for steamers and lighters, and the balance is made up of coal nt the depots, supplies and cash-in the bande of agente. KENAN
THE LIABILITIES, The liabilities include $20,000,000 nợ the ospital stock of the Company. Tothis is added the suas of $317,671 dine to the Panama Railroad Company, and the remainder of the liabilities consists of sundry necoints and claims. -
